In the Thouars area, the sky is renowned for the "quality" of its wind, and is often the privileged site of hang gliding competitions as a result. The Thouars Hang Gliding Club counts numerous members. It owns a number of single-seater and two-seater gliders.
At the airfield, an official School of Parachuting offers all sorts of parachute jumps, from beginner to expert level: first or “trial” jumps, specialist training courses, " fun" jumps, etc.

What better way of discovering the valleys of the Thouars area than by being on the water? One can go down the Argenton and Thouet rivers in a canoe or a kayak from the towns of Massais or Thouars. The Thouet is a much more gentle river than the Argenton – the latter ensuring a more sporty adventure…

The cliffs of the Argenton valley are much appreciated by ramblers and sports fanatics alike. In the natural site of Grifférus, 5 rocks have been mapped with a hundred different paths up (from level 3 to 7), offering experienced climbers a safe climbing experience.

The Park of the Valley of Massais is a leisure centre for kids and adults. Numerous activities are on offer, such as: crazy/mini-golf, water slides, inflatable games, pouss-pouss, go-karting, swings, etc.
A small tourist train also takes people around the Park and the lively Far West village.
